Konstantin Yegorovich Makovsky (ru: Константин Егорович Маковский; (New Style 1839, July 2 — 1915, September 30) was an influential Russian painter, affiliated with the "Wanderers". Many of his historical paintings, such as The Russian Bride's Attire (1889), showed an idealized view of Russian life of prior centuries.
